UT Researchers Collaborate with TSMC on Energy-Efficient AI Chips
Researchers from the University of Texas (UT) and Taiwan Semiconductor Manufacturing Company (TSMC) have collaborated for three years on developing energy-efficient chips for artificial intelligence (AI). Their work, detailed in a paper released in August, focuses on spin-orbit torque magnetic random access memory (SOT-MRAM) for AI applications. According to a news release from the Cockrell School of Engineering, SOT-MRAM technology consumes less energy than existing memory technologies and does not necessitate the use of large data centers. The primary objective of this research is to decrease the resource demands of AI without compromising the accuracy of its models. Jean Anne Incorvia, the faculty lead on the project, emphasized the need for more efficient methods to manage the increasing energy and water consumption of AI data centers.
